Movement Alert|SharonAI Holdings Inc. Falls 8.02% in Regular Trading, AI Infrastructure Sector Under Broad Selling Pressure

On July 25, SharonAI Holdings Inc. fell 8.02% in regular trading, trading at 64.545 USD/share, with turnover of $60.30 million. The decline came amid broad-based selling pressure across the AI infrastructure sector, with peer GPU cloud service companies recording significant losses in the same session.

Within the Internet Services & Infrastructure sector, CoreWeave fell 9.17%, Applied Digital dropped 7.73%, while Shopify rose 1.73%, Snowflake gained 1.69%, and VeriSign advanced 4.92%. The divergence highlights concentrated weakness among AI compute infrastructure names rather than the broader sector.

SharonAI Holdings Inc. is a holding company focused on the high-performance computing industry, specializing in acquiring and developing GPU and data center infrastructure for artificial intelligence applications. The company recently secured a six-year partnership with Nvidia to deploy up to 40,000 Grace Blackwell GB300 GPUs and completed a $1.60 billion oversubscribed strategic financing in June to expand AI factory capacity across Australia and the Asia-Pacific region.
